Monticello Piatt County Ill Nov 20/64

This is to Certify that Stephen Largee, a private of Co. E. (Capt Jno W Wood's) 107 Regt Ill vol Inf, enlisted in this county when said Regiment was formed and Organized, is, and has been well known to me. He went to the Hospital in Lebanon Ky on the 16th day of August 1863. He remained for a long time there, and rejoined the Regiment n East Tennessee---made a march of four or five days, lost his Speech, rendering him unfit to perform the duties of a Soldier from that time to the present date. He has also been sadly afflicted with camp or chronic Diarrhea, reducing him to a mere shadow of his former self. He has always been a soldier of good moral character and habits, and ever ready to perform his duty when able to do so. He is now in my opinion entirely disabled for the Service.

Respectfully Submitted

G. M. Bruffett

1st Lieut. Co. E. 107th Reg Ill vol In

This is to certify that Lieut G. M. Bruffett whose name is hereunto Signed, and I certify he is 1st Lieut of Co. E. 107th Reg Ill Vol Inf.


Bruffet Lt. G M

Monticello Nov 20/64

Requests that Stephen Largen be discharged

File attended to.

Make application for discharge & write him (Bruffet at Monticello) return for me to sign
